Abstract

The instant disclosure relates to methods and compositions for the treatment of Gaucher disease, particularly type II and III neuronopathic Gaucher disease (nGD). The methods include the step of administering to an individual in need thereof an effective amount of a ryanodine receptor inhibitor or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of.
